Job Description

You will be part of an exciting ecosystem, participating with federal employees and other contractors, in a team-based DevOps approach to deliver mission value cost-effectively and responsively, and collaboratively with other companies to architect, design, build, deliver, and enhance highly available, scalable, real-time systems. You will exercise your judgment in determining and recommending the best designs based on customer business objectives, timelines and other resource constraints. You will participate in and/or direct major deliverables of projects through all aspects of the software development lifecycle including scope and work estimation, architecture and design, coding and unit testing.

A qualified candidate must have or be able to attain a Public Trust clearance. FDA experience and/or an existing Public Trust clearance is ideal.

Skills/ Requirements

  • Minimum 3 years of experience with REACT frameworks, Spring / Spring Boot, Java, Javascript, RHEL OS, WebLogic, Oracle database/SQL
  • React experience with various UX frameworks like Material or SemanticUI
  • Strong CSS and HTML are a must. Responsive design patterns and 508-compliant sites
  • Minimum 3 years of experience with Testing frameworks such as Jest, Mockito, Lombok and Junit.
  • Experience with Jenkins and CI/CD Pipelines
  • Experience with Oracle DB
  • Experience with AWS Cloud
  • Experience with Test Automation tools for unit testing
  • Extensive hands-on experience with the full software development cycle and methodologies
  • Experience with DevOps frameworks such as Jenkins and Containers
  • Experience with various software design patterns
  • Experience with FDA or Federal Government
  • Proficiency with common Agile practices, service-oriented environments, and better development practices
  • Proficiency with Agile management tools such as the Atlassian suite
  • Must have the ability to obtain a Public Trust clearance, at minimum
  • Must be able to demonstrate strong ability to develop design artifacts and present solutions to the customer
  • Able to develop, manage, and maintain Software Development Life Cycle artifacts
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ills

Skills (Desired)

  • Oracle DB, Hibernate, JPA, Microservices, Openshift, Gradle, Maven, Ant, Junit, Bitbucket, Cucumber, Gitlab, SonarQube, CI/CD pipeline, Jenkins, Git, Cloudwatch, Jira, Confluence, Eclipse, Visual Studio Code
  • Experience supporting Agile projects.
  • Experience with AWS cloud SDK, Python and Apache servers is a plus.  

Education

  • Typically requires BS degree and 6 years of prior relevant experience or Masters’ with 3 years of prior relevant experience
